Residential Care
Residential
Oakley House Ltd
Hampton Court Way, Thames Ditton, Surrey, KT7 0LP0.0 miles
0203258205211 beds
Learning disabilitiesMental healthOlder peoplePhysical disabilities+1 more
Searching within 10 miles
459 care homes found
Showing 1–20 of 459 results